This study focuses on cardiovascular manifestation, particularly myocarditis and pericarditis events, after BNT162b2 mRNA COVID-19 vaccine injection in Thai adolescents. This prospective cohort study enrolled students aged 13-18 years from two schools, who received the second dose of the BNT162b2 mRNA COVID-19 vaccine. Data including demographics, symptoms, vital signs, ECG, echocardiography, and cardiac enzymes were collected at baseline, Day 3, Day 7, and Day 14 (optional) using case record forms. We enrolled 314 participants; of these, 13 participants were lost to follow-up, leaving 301 participants for analysis. The most common cardiovascular signs and symptoms were tachycardia (7.64%), shortness of breath (6.64%), palpitation (4.32%), chest pain (4.32%), and hypertension (3.99%). One participant could have more than one sign and/or symptom. Seven participants (2.33%) exhibited at least one elevated cardiac biomarker or positive lab assessments. Cardiovascular manifestations were found in 29.24% of patients, ranging from tachycardia or palpitation to myopericarditis. Myopericarditis was confirmed in one patient after vaccination. Two patients had suspected pericarditis and four patients had suspected subclinical myocarditis. In conclusion, Cardiovascular manifestation in adolescents after BNT162b2 mRNA COVID-19 vaccination included tachycardia, palpitation, and myopericarditis. The clinical presentation of myopericarditis after vaccination was usually mild and temporary, with all cases fully recovering within 14 days. Hence, adolescents receiving mRNA vaccines should be monitored for cardiovascular side effects. Clinical Trial Registration: NCT05288231.

BACKGROUND
Thyroid hormone resistance (RTH) is defined as a decrease in response to thyroid hormones in the target tissue. Most patients present with nonspecific findings. In this article, we aimed to represent a 22-year-old female patient who presented with palpitation, fatigue, and heat intolerance. She was thought to have thyroid hormone resistance and her genetic examination revealed NM_001128177.1 (THRβ): c.1034G > A (p.Gly345Asp) pathogenic variation in the THRβ gene.
CASE REPORT
A 22-year-old female patient presented with complaints of fatigue, heat intolerance and palpitations. She was taking Propranolol twice daily at admission. Her family history revealed hypothyroidism in her grandmother. Her physical examination results were as follows: height 160 cm, weight 65 kg, body mass index 25.4kg/m, body temperature 36.5°C, respiratory rate 18/min, heart rate 86 beats/min, blood pressure 120/80 mmHg. Her palms were sweaty. The heart sounds were normal, and no heart murmur was auscultated. The laboratory results were TSH: 5.31uU/mL, fT3: 6.83 pg/mL, and fT4: 2.43 ng/dL. THRβ gene mutation analysis was requested for our patient whose clinical history and laboratory results were compatible with thyroid hormone resistance. The pathogenic variation NM_001128177.1(THRβ):c.1034G>A (p.Gly345Asp) was detected after analysis.
CONCLUSION
A diagnosis of RTH requires high clinical suspicion and a genetic mutation analysis should be requested in the case of clinical suspicion. In this way, unnecessary anti-thyroid treatment can be prevented.

BACKGROUND
Palpitations are one of the most common presentations to general practice. While they are usually benign, they may be associated with an adverse prognosis.
OBJECTIVE
This article presents a systematic approach to the patient with palpitations and addresses considerations of aetiology, history and examination; appropriate diagnostic work-up; cardiology/electrophysiology referral and management strategies.
DISCUSSION
Not all palpitations are due to arrhythmia, and because of the transitory nature of palpitations, the work-up will usually be performed between episodes. Direction from history, examination and 12-lead electrocardiography will guide further investigations and will often include an echocardiogram and ambulatory electrocardiographic monitoring. The intensity of ambulatory electrocardiographic monitoring and diagnostic work-up will be dictated by the frequency, nature and severity of symptoms, and will sometimes require incorporation of new technologies and electrophysiology referral. Ultimately, management must be tailored on a case-by-case basis depending on the cause of palpitations and symptom severity.

BACKGROUND
Tachycardia-induced cardiomyopathy (TIC) is a rare cause of dilated cardiomyopathy (DCMP). The diagnosis can be missed because tachycardia is a common symptom in DCMP.
CASE REPORT
We reviewed a case 5-year-old with palpitation and dyspnea with symptoms and signs of heart failure that diagnosed as DCMP initially. Then, in the evaluation for cause of tachycardia, atrial tachycardia was detected. Hence, treatment with flecainide was started and after 3 months, left ventricular (LV) systolic function and symptoms of the patient was relieved.
CONCLUSION
TIC should be suspected in all patients with unexplained LV dysfunctions in the setting of a persistent tachyarrhythmia.

Cancer and cardiovascular diseases (CVD) are among the leading causes of death worldwide. In response to the growing population of cancer patients and survivors with CVD, the sub-specialty of cardio-oncology has been developed to better optimise their care. Palpitations are one of the most common presenting complaints seen in the emergency room or by the primary care provider or cardiologist. Palpitations are defined as a rapid pulsation or abnormally rapid or irregular beating of the heart and present a complex diagnostic entity with no evidence-based guidelines currently available. Palpitations are a frequent occurrence in people with cancer, and investigations and treatment are comparable to that in the general population although there are some nuances. Cancer patients are at a higher risk of arrhythmogenic causes of palpitations and non-arrhythmogenic causes of palpitations. This review will appraise the literature with regards to the development and management of palpitations in the cancer patient.

Palpitations are reported commonly by women around the time of menopause as skipped, missed, irregular, and/or exaggerated heartbeats or heart pounding. However, much less is known about palpitations than other menopausal symptoms such as vasomotor symptoms. The objective of this review was to integrate evidence on menopausal palpitations measures. Keyword searching was done in PubMed, CINAHL, and PsycINFO for English-language, descriptive articles containing data on menopause and palpitations and meeting other pre-specified inclusion criteria. Of 670 articles, 110 met inclusion criteria and were included in the review. Results showed that 11 different measures were used across articles, with variability within and between measures. Inconsistencies in the wording of measurement items, recall periods, and response options were observed even when standardized measures were used. Most measures were limited to assessing symptom presence and severity. Findings suggest that efforts should be undertaken to (1) standardize conceptual and operational definitions of menopausal palpitations and (2) develop a patient-friendly, conceptually clear, psychometrically sound measure of menopausal palpitations.

Pheochromocytomas are rare tumors located in the adrenal medulla, that derives from the chromaffin cells and produce catecholamines. They are an uncommon cause of hypertension, and only 50% of the patients present symptoms compatible with this pathology. Here we describe the case of a 70-year-old woman with a history of anxiety, hypertension and palpitation, who had an unspecified nodule in the right adrenal gland. Laboratory studies revealed an elevated urinary metanephrines secretion. A diagnosis of pheochromocytoma was made and an adrenalectomy was performed. Our aim is to highlight the diagnosis of this rare tumor and how its early management can prevent morbidity and mortality.

BACKGROUND
'Palpitation' is one of the most common complaints in patients referring to cardiologists. In modern medicine era, these patients suffer from much distress and some cases are known to be difficult to treat. Although the clinician's first duty is obviously to search for an organic basis for this symptom, the diagnostic evaluation is frequently unrevealing. However, clinical experience suggests that psychiatric causes are relatively common.
OBJECTIVES
This research aimed to screen for mental disorders in patients complaining of palpitation and healthy persons in order to perform a preliminary comparison between them.
PATIENTS AND METHODS
This is a case-control study to screen mental disorders. The target population consisted of adult volunteers with benign palpitation and their matched healthy persons. They were referred during a 10-month-period to the cardiology outpatient's clinic of Mostafa Khomeini hospital in Tehran, Iran. Sampling was accidental and eventually 110 participants comprised the sample size. The measuring tool was GHQ-28 (28-item general health questionnaire) and the main variable was the questionnaire score obtained from the Likert scoring method.
RESULTS
Comparing two groups showed that the number of participants with the scores more than cut-off point in palpitation group was significantly more than healthy person group (85.4% vs. 43.6% with P < 0.001). Also the total score of GHQ-28 and scores of its subscale (somatization, anxiety, and social dysfunction) in patients complaining of palpitation were significantly more than those of the healthy participants (34.2 vs. 25.7, 8.9 vs. 6.4, 9.4 vs. 6.4, and 12.3 vs. 10.8, respectively with P < 0.001, P = 0.001, P < 0.001, and P < 0.007, respectively).
CONCLUSIONS
Palpitation is the most common symptom in psychiatric disorders such as anxiety and somatization disorders. According to the results of this study, psychiatric causes have an important role in Iranian patients complaining of palpitations (benign form). Considering this fact may lead to a more effective treatment of benign palpitations.
